Secured Credit Card

If you are in the market for a secured credit card, it is very important that you pay close attention to the fees that are associated with the account, as well as, whether they report to the major credit bureaus. If they do not report, then it is no use having that specific card.

If you can’t get a credit card because of a spotty credit record, then take heart. There are still some options that may be quite workable for you. A secured credit card is much easier to get and may help you rebuild your credit record very effectively. With a secured card, you deposit a set amount into a savings account with a bank or lending institution – often about $500. That amount becomes your collateral for the account, which makes the bank willing to work with you. You use the card as a normal credit card, keeping expenses under that limit. As you pay your monthly bills responsibly, the bank may decide to raise your limit and eventually convert the account to a traditional credit card.

Chapter 13 Bankruptcy

Look into filing Chapter 13 bankruptcy. Chapter 13 bankruptcy is a good choice for people whose unsecured debts amount to lower than $250,000 and who receive a regular income. You can secure your home under Chapter 13 and pay your debts with a payment plan. This plan normally lasts from three to five years, in which you’ll be discharged from unsecured debt. Keep in mind that even missing one payment can be enough for your whole case to get dismissed.

Find out about lowering the cost of the payment you pay monthly on your car, if you are afraid of losing it. Lower payments can sometimes be structured into a Chapter 7 solution. You must have bought the car 910 or more days before you filed, the loan must have a high interest rate, and you have to have a secure and steady working history in order for that to work.

Knowing the newest laws that apply to bank cards is crucial. For example, it’s now illegal for a credit card company to retroactively increase rates. They also cannot double-cycle bill clients. If you understand the laws, you can understand your rights as a consumer. The CARD and Fair Credit Billing Acts are the two main legislative changes that have been instituted recently.
